Document Drying Services v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or water damage to a single folder | Yes | No | You can likely handle this small issue yourself with a paper towel and a fan. |
| Extensive water damage to multiple boxes of documents | No | Yes | This type of dam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ure proper drying. |
| Standing water in a basement or crawlspace | No | Yes | Standing water can lead to further damage and health risks, call a professional to handle this situation. |
| A musty smell in a room with no visible signs of water damage | No | Yes | This smell can be a sign of hidden water damage, call a professional to investigate and provide Document Drying Services. |
| A single document with minor warping or buckling | Yes | No | You can likely handle this small issue yourself with a hair dryer and a flat surface. |
